How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Keeling?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Keeling Studio Apartments | $1,024 | $699 | $2,049 |
Keeling 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,270 | $744 | $2,586 |
Keeling 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,445 | $695 | $2,725 |
Keeling 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,743 | $949 | $3,052 |
Keeling 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,176 | $795 | $1,659 |

Getting Around the Keeling Neighborhood in Tucson, AZ
Walk Score®
74 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
97 / 100
Biker's Paradise
Daily errands can be accomplished on a bike
Transit Score®
44 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options

Frequently Asked Questions about Student Keeling Apartments
What is the Cheapest Student apartment in Keeling?
Currently the most affordable Student Apartment in Keeling is at College Town Tucson listed at $695.
How much is the average rent for a Student Keeling Apartment?
The average rent for a Student Apartment in Keeling is $1,492.
What is the largest Student Keeling Apartment for rent?
Today's Student apartment with the most square footage in Keeling is a 1,955 square feet unit starting from $699 at Yugo Tucson Campus.
What is the average size for Keeling Student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Student rental in Keeling is currently at 445 sq ft.
